    Played in a punk band for almost six years and when I got all my new gear about 6 months ago we broke up literally 3 days later. I spent a lot of time playing, but as I am getting older don't have the time, and I guess my love of music isn't what it once was. Also, I have several other bass' and amps so I don't need anything brand new for those days I do decide to play. The bass is a Schecter Satin Omen 4, played twice. The amp is a Peavey Max 126 guitar/bass amp, never used. The chord is 25 feet long, also never used. The fender bass bag has been used to house the bass, never left the house. This entire setup has never been outside, only opened and stored with my other instruments, only pulled out for pics. Also included is a beginner bass deck and some unused picks (I never played with a pick, some people do).
